This reference guide serves as an introduction to YAML, and provides examples to clarify the language’s characteristics. grace meaning in japaneseWebNesting reusable workflows. You can connect a maximum of four levels of workflows - that is, the top-level caller workflow and up to three levels of reusable workflows. For example: caller-workflow.yml → called-workflow-1.yml → called-workflow-2.yml → called-workflow-3.yml. Loops in the workflow tree are not permitted. grace meadows kitchen menuWebNote: Creation of an environment in a private repository is available to organizations with GitHub Team and users with GitHub Pro.
